
Wisconsin window installation contractors serve Milwaukee. This state experiences very cold winters and warm summers, demanding high-performance windows for optimal energy efficiency and comfort.
Wisconsin's climate requires windows built for extreme cold and significant summer heat. Long, harsh winters necessitate exceptional insulation to prevent heat loss and minimize heating expenses. Warm, humid summers require effective barriers against heat gain to maintain cooler indoor temperatures and reduce air conditioning loads.
Permitting in Wisconsin generally aligns with state building codes, with local inspections being a common requirement. The state's housing stock includes many older homes that can greatly benefit from modern, energy-efficient window upgrades. Addressing potential issues like condensation is also important in our climate.
